Honey: a multitasking skincare marvel with hydrating, antibacterial, anti-inflammatory properties
First up on our list is the ever-reliable honey! This golden elixir is a true multitasker when it comes to skincare.
Not only is it a natural humectant, meaning it draws moisture from the air into your skin, keeping it hydrated and plump, but it also boasts antibacterial and anti-inflammatory properties. This makes it a fantastic choice for those battling acne or dealing with sensitive skin.
Honey helps to soothe irritation, reduce redness, and ward off those pesky blemishes. Plus, it's packed with antioxidants that fight free radicals, protecting your skin from damage and premature aging.
To use honey in a face mask, simply apply a thin layer to clean, dry skin and leave it on for 15-20 minutes. You can also combine it with other ingredients like yogurt or oats for an extra boost.

Turmeric's curcumin combats skin issues, from hyperpigmentation to acne
Next, let’s talk about turmeric, the golden spice that’s much more than just a delicious addition to your curries! Turmeric has gained serious popularity in the beauty world, and for good reason.
Its active compound, curcumin, is a powerful antioxidant and anti-inflammatory agent, making it a game-changer for tackling skin concerns. Turmeric can help to brighten your complexion, reduce hyperpigmentation (those pesky dark spots), and even out your skin tone.
It's also known for its ability to fight acne-causing bacteria and reduce inflammation associated with breakouts.
Turmeric mask for radiant skin, mix with yogurt and honey
Now, a word of caution: turmeric can stain, so it’s best to use it in conjunction with other ingredients like yogurt or honey to dilute its color. Also, don't leave it on for too long if you are using it directly; about 10-15 minutes is plenty.

You can find turmeric powder at most grocery stores or Indian markets. A simple turmeric mask can be made by mixing a teaspoon of turmeric powder with a tablespoon of yogurt and a teaspoon of honey. Apply it to your face, avoiding the eye area, and rinse off with warm water.

Yogurt: gentle exfoliation, unclogs pores, soothes skin, great for face masks
Moving on to a true kitchen staple: yogurt! Plain, unflavored yogurt, to be precise. Yogurt is packed with lactic acid, a gentle alpha hydroxy acid (AHA) that gently exfoliates the skin, removing dead skin cells and revealing a brighter, smoother complexion.
It also helps to unclog pores, making it beneficial for those prone to blackheads and whiteheads. Yogurt also contains probiotics, beneficial bacteria that can help to soothe inflammation and improve the skin's overall health.
It’s a fantastic option for sensitive skin as it’s generally very mild and non-irritating. To use yogurt in a face mask, simply apply a thin layer to your face and leave it on for 15-20 minutes. The lactic acid will work its magic, gently exfoliating and hydrating your skin.
You can also combine it with other ingredients like honey, lemon juice (for brightening), or oats (for extra exfoliation). Yogurt is an affordable and readily available ingredient that can deliver a wealth of benefits for your skin.

Aloe vera: a natural skincare hero loved for its soothing, hydrating properties
The next ingredient is the humble aloe vera. This plant has enjoyed a lot of love in Indian households for generations. Known for its soothing and hydrating properties, aloe vera gel is a gift from nature for parched and irritated skin.

Bursting with v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, it provides your skin with nourishment. It soothes sunburns, reduces redness, and calms inflammation. Its lightweight texture allows quick absorption, without leaving any greasy residue.
For a simple face mask, apply fresh aloe vera gel directly to your face, or combine it with honey and lemon. Aloe Vera is also a saviour for oily skin.
Green tea: antioxidant powerhouse for skin, fights free radicals, good for oily skin
Now let's get in touch with nature with the power of green tea. It is more than just a refreshing beverage, it is an antioxidant powerhouse that can brighten your skin. Polyphenols, commonly known as antioxidants, fight free radicals by reducing wrinkles and fine lines.

For a green tea mask, mix cooled green tea with honey or besan and keep it for 15 minutes. Green is also very effective for oily acne-prone skin.
Lemon juice brightens skin and evens tone, use with caution
Finally, the last essential ingredient is Lemon Juice. Lemon juice is a natural source of Vitamin C which is known to brighten the skin, reduce dark spots and even out skin tone. Its acidic properties help to gently exfoliate dead skin cells, revealing a fresher and more radiant complexion.

To use lemon juice, mix it with honey or yogurt to dilute its acidity for sensitive skin. Remember, a patch test is essential before applying it to your face since a high amount of lemon juice can cause irritation.
